M.Sc. Thesis on Adaptive Data Driven Control for Wide Area Power System Oscillation Damping (m/w/d)
The opportunity
Join our System and Automation team at the Swiss research center and contribute to pioneering work at the intersection of Machine Learning, Control, and Power Systems. You will work in a dynamic, multidisciplinary environment that values collaboration, creativity, and scientific curiosity. In this six-month MSc thesis project, you will explore innovative ML-driven controller adaptation methods that support a more stable and sustainable energy future. You will receive dedicated mentoring, gain hands-on experience with in-house simulations, and develop solutions that can influence future industrial applications. This is a great opportunity to strengthen your technical profile while advancing real-world impact.
How you'll make an impact
- Conduct literature research on adaptive control and data-driven controller adaptation
- Develop ML-based methods to adapt ARX-based data-driven controllers
- Implement and evaluate different approaches using in-house simulations
- Benchmark results against existing internal baselines
- Explore, test, and refine model variations through ablation studies
- Deliver high-quality technical documentation and scientific reporting
- Share insights within the team and propose creative improvements
- Drive tasks proactively under supportive supervision

Your background
- Enrolled in an MSc in Applied Mathematics, Electrical Engineering, Control, Automation, or a related field
- Knowledge in at least one area: Machine Learning, Dynamic Systems and Control, or Power Systems
- Skilled in Python
- Strong analytical mindset and initiative
- Excellent communication skills and a collaborative attitude
- Fluent in English, spoken and written
